@ -0,0 +1,108 @@
|
|||
/* This Source Code Form is subject to the terms of the Mozilla Public
|
||||
* License, v. 2.0. If a copy of the MPL was not distributed with this
|
||||
* file, You can obtain one at https://mozilla.org/MPL/2.0/. */
|
||||
|
||||
#![crate_name = "webrender_traits"]
|
||||
#![crate_type = "rlib"]
|
||||
#![deny(unsafe_code)]
|
||||
|
||||
use euclid::Size2D;
|
||||
use std::collections::HashMap;
|
||||
|
||||
/// This trait is used as a bridge between the different GL clients
|
||||
/// in Servo that handles WebRender ExternalImages and the WebRender
|
||||
/// ExternalImageHandler API.
|
||||
//
|
||||
/// This trait is used to notify lock/unlock messages and get the
|
||||
/// required info that WR needs.
|
||||
pub trait WebrenderExternalImageApi {
|
||||
fn lock(&mut self, id: u64) -> (u32, Size2D<i32>);
|
||||
fn unlock(&mut self, id: u64);
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
/// Type of Webrender External Image Handler.
|
||||
pub enum WebrenderImageHandlerType {
|
||||
WebGL,
|
||||
Media,
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
/// WebRender External Image Handler implementation.
|
||||
pub struct WebrenderExternalImageHandler {
|
||||
webgl_handler: Option<Box<dyn WebrenderExternalImageApi>>,
|
||||
media_handler: Option<Box<dyn WebrenderExternalImageApi>>,
|
||||
//XXX(ferjm) register external images.
|
||||
external_images: HashMap<webrender_api::ExternalImageId, WebrenderImageHandlerType>,
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
impl WebrenderExternalImageHandler {
|
||||
pub fn new() -> Self {
|
||||
Self {
|
||||
webgl_handler: None,
|
||||
media_handler: None,
|
||||
external_images: HashMap::new(),
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
pub fn set_handler(
|
||||
&mut self,
|
||||
handler: Box<dyn WebrenderExternalImageApi>,
|
||||
handler_type: WebrenderImageHandlerType,
|
||||
) {
|
||||
match handler_type {
|
||||
WebrenderImageHandlerType::WebGL => self.webgl_handler = Some(handler),
|
||||
WebrenderImageHandlerType::Media => self.media_handler = Some(handler),
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
impl webrender::ExternalImageHandler for WebrenderExternalImageHandler {
|
||||
/// Lock the external image. Then, WR could start to read the
|
||||
/// image content.
|
||||
/// The WR client should not change the image content until the
|
||||
/// unlock() call.
|
||||
fn lock(
|
||||
&mut self,
|
||||
key: webrender_api::ExternalImageId,
|
||||
_channel_index: u8,
|
||||
_rendering: webrender_api::ImageRendering,
|
||||
) -> webrender::ExternalImage {
|
||||
if let Some(handler_type) = self.external_images.get(&key) {
|
||||
// It is safe to unwrap the handlers here because we forbid registration
|
||||
// for specific types that has no handler set.
|
||||
// XXX(ferjm) make this ^ true.
|
||||
let (texture_id, size) = match handler_type {
|
||||
WebrenderImageHandlerType::WebGL => {
|
||||
self.webgl_handler.as_mut().unwrap().lock(key.0)
|
||||
},
|
||||
WebrenderImageHandlerType::Media => {
|
||||
self.media_handler.as_mut().unwrap().lock(key.0)
|
||||
},
|
||||
};
|
||||
webrender::ExternalImage {
|
||||
uv: webrender_api::TexelRect::new(0.0, 0.0, size.width as f32, size.height as f32),
|
||||
source: webrender::ExternalImageSource::NativeTexture(texture_id),
|
||||
}
|
||||
} else {
|
||||
unreachable!()
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
/// Unlock the external image. The WR should not read the image
|
||||
/// content after this call.
|
||||
fn unlock(&mut self, key: webrender_api::ExternalImageId, _channel_index: u8) {
|
||||
if let Some(handler_type) = self.external_images.get(&key) {
|
||||
// It is safe to unwrap the handlers here because we forbid registration
|
||||
// for specific types that has no handler set.
|
||||
match handler_type {
|
||||
WebrenderImageHandlerType::WebGL => {
|
||||
self.webgl_handler.as_mut().unwrap().unlock(key.0)
|
||||
},
|
||||
WebrenderImageHandlerType::Media => {
|
||||
self.media_handler.as_mut().unwrap().unlock(key.0)
|
||||
},
|
||||
};
|
||||
} else {
|
||||
unreachable!();
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
